Is this possible? BUMP for these Works, btw, bc I just ordered the same size all around, but am wondering what would happen if you "over-rolled" your fenders. Take a look at one of the posts @ https://my350z.com/forum/showthread.php?t=252119 POST# 10.
Would the Car Panel pieces just start coming apart on the outside of the car if you OVER-do it?? How do you know what setting to use on the fender-roller and what might be too much for your car to take? This goes out to all you DIY'ers. Thx.

I would think that the paint would crack if you bend in the lip too much. Also if you apply too much pressure and try to push the lip flat the panel might start to deform and get wavy.
